Just 30 days into his candidacy, Rick Perry is the unabashed front-runner for the GOP nomination for president, which, coupled with his controversial remarks about Social Security, should make him the target of attacks from some of the other candidates vying for the nomination at tonight's CNN-Tea Party Express debate from the Florida State Fairgrounds in Tampa.
By other candidates, we mean Mitt Romney and Michelle Bachmann, both trailing the Texas governor by double digits. That's according to a spanking new CNN poll released approximately 12 hours before the debate.
The survey has Perry at 30 percent, Romney at 18 percent, non candidate Sarah Palin at 15 percent, Ron Paul at 13 points.
And Michelle Bachmann? She's at a lowly 4 percent.
